The US Bitcoin Spot ETF saw a net inflow of $446 million last week, while the Ether ETF experienced a net outflow of $244 million.



According to SoSoValue data, the US Bitcoin Spot ETF recorded a first-week net inflow of $446 million last week.

Among them, BlackRock's IBIT had a net inflow of $324 million last week, ranking first in weekly Bitcoin ETF net inflows, with a total inflow of $65.31 billion to date;

Following is Fidelity's FBTC, with a weekly net inflow of $52.4 million; then Bitwise BITB, VanEck HODL, and Grayscale Bitcoin, which recorded weekly net inflows of $39.55 million, $38.57 million, and $24.64 million, respectively;

Invesco BTCO, Franklin EZBC, and Valkyrie BRRR recorded weekly net inflows of $18.86 million, $6.48 million, and $4.67 million;

Notably, Grayscale's GBTC was the only Bitcoin ETF to experience a net outflow last week, with a total weekly net outflow of $117 million;

As of now, the total net asset value of Bitcoin spot ETFs is $149.96 billion, accounting for 6.78% of the total Bitcoin market cap, with a cumulative net inflow of $61.98 billion.

In the same week, Ether spot ETFs experienced a net outflow of nearly $244 million for the second consecutive week. Among the 9 ETH ETFs last week, none had a net inflow;

Fidelity's FETH had a net outflow of $95.25 million last week, making it the largest weekly net outflow among ETH ETFs, with a total net inflow of $2.69 billion to date;

Next is BlackRock's ETHA, with a weekly net outflow of $89.03 million, and a total net inflow of $14.15 billion;

Following are Grayscale's ETHE and ETH, which recorded net outflows of $26.03 million and $23.5 million last week, respectively;

Meanwhile, Bitwise ETHW and VanEck ETHV experienced net outflows of $8.85 million and $1.25 million last week;

As of now, the total net asset value of Ether spot ETFs is $26.39 billion, accounting for 5.55% of the total Ether market cap, with a cumulative net inflow of $14.35 billion.
